JILL “HORIYUKI” MANDELBAUM
A Westerner's Journey Into Japanese Tattoo
Published by Schiffer Book, 2008
Book size 28 x 21.8 x 1.4 cm
Pages 160 pages
271 images (color)
Softcover
Language English
Good condition
ISBN 978-0-7643-2968-5
An exploration through the arts of Japanese tattooing with Master Horiyoshi III photographed by Jill “Horiyuki” Mandelbaum. The book is a cross-cultural study of the artist's work and also observing the Japanese tattoo culture from the Western perspective. The photographic catalog exposes the complete process of the traditional art form featuring also never before published photos of tattoos made by Horiyoshi III.
